Nikolic: No more concessions to the Albanians, "red line" reached

BELGRADE - What Albanians are doing in Kosovo with "Trepca" and "Telekom" is a pillage, usurpation. We can not agree to it, said President of Serbia Tomislav Nikolic.

Nikolic believes that the "red line" has been reached, which is why we should send a clear message to the authorities in Pristina and the European Union.

Kosovo wants to take Telekom property worth 31.5 mln euros

BELGRADE - Kosovo wants to appropriate the entire Telekom Srbija property in its territory, worth around 31.5 mln euros, and practically become its owner, Blic reported Friday, quoting an unnamed source in the Serbian government.

The source said this was the main novelty in the requests Pristina made in last week's discussions with Belgrade in Brussels.

Serbia blackmailed to give Kosovo assets worth more than 2 bln euros

BELGRADE - If Serbia gives "Telekom Srbija" to Kosovo, it will be the prelude to give them other Serbia's property in Kosovo and Metohija, which is the biggest fear of the authorities in Serbia, writes Serbian daily "Kurir" citing a source in the government. According to the latest estimates, it is a sum of more than 2 billion euros.

Serbia to give up EU integrations because of the Brussels ultimatums regarding Kosovo?

BELGRADE - Serbia has been faced with a difficult and serious ultimatum when it comes to Kosovo and Metohija - it is asked to renounce the property of Telekom Srbija in the province, said the Director of the Office for Kosovo and Metohija Marko Djuric, adding that Belgrade should decide until Sunday whether it accepts or not the "grotesque draft agreement on telecommunications".
